怎么删除目录linux命令是什么原因

worktile 其他 14

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要删除目录,可以使用Linux命令rm -r。rm命令是删除文件或目录的命令,-r选项表示递归删除目录。删除目录的原因可能有以下几种:

    1. 目录不再需要:当某个目录中的文件已经不再需要,并且该目录中也没有其他重要的文件时,可以选择删除该目录以释放磁盘空间。

    2. 名称冲突:有时候,用户可能会创建重名的目录,这会导致名称冲突。为了避免混淆,可以删除其中一个目录。

    3. 误操作:在使用命令行界面时,有时候会出现误操作,比如误删除了某个目录。这时候,可以通过删除目录的方式来恢复误删除的数据。

    4. 清理环境:有时候,某个目录中可能存在过时或无用的文件,为了保持整洁和提高系统性能,可以删除这些目录。

    无论是什么原因,删除目录前,请先确认目录中的文件是否备份或者其他地方还有拷贝。同时,需要小心操作,以免误删除其他重要的文件或目录。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,要删除一个目录,可以使用`rmdir`命令。删除目录的原因可能有多个,包括以下几点:

    1. 不再需要:如果一个目录不再需要,或者它已经完成了它的功能,可以选择删除它,以释放磁盘空间。

    2. 清理不再使用的文件:目录中可能包含很多不再使用的文件,它们在磁盘上占据空间。通过删除这些目录,可以清理磁盘。

    3. 重组文件系统:有时,为了优化文件系统的组织和性能,可能需要删除一些不必要或不规范的目录。

    4. 错误创建:有时可能会不小心创建了一个错误的目录,可能是拼写错误或其他原因。在这种情况下,可以选择删除该目录。

    5. 安全问题:如果一个目录包含敏感的信息或文件,而且不再需要,为了避免信息泄漏的风险,可以删除它。

    总而言之,删除目录是为了清理磁盘空间、优化文件系统、删除错误创建的目录、保护敏感信息等多种原因。在删除一个目录之前,务必要确保其中不包含任何重要文件,以免意外删除造成数据丢失。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    标题:如何删除目录?以及删除目录的原因

    简介:
    在Linux系统中,删除目录是一项常见任务。本文将详细介绍如何使用Linux命令删除目录,以及可能需要删除目录的一些原因。

    目录删除的原因:
    删除目录的原因可能包括:
    1. 目录不再需要或不再使用。
    2. 目录包含不必要或过时的数据。
    3. 目录被用于存储恶意软件或病毒。
    4. 目录占用了过多的磁盘空间。
    5. 目录结构需要重新组织等。

    删除目录的方法:
    删除目录的主要方法有以下几种:

    1. rm命令删除目录:
    使用rm命令可删除目录及其下的所有文件和子目录。执行此命令时需要谨慎,因为操作不可恢复。
    命令格式:rm -r 目录名
    示例:rm -r /path/to/directory

    2. rmdir命令删除空目录:
    rmdir命令只能删除空目录(没有任何文件或子目录)。如果目录非空,则无法删除。
    命令格式:rmdir 目录名
    示例:rmdir /path/to/directory

    3. find命令结合exec选项删除目录:
    find命令可用于搜索目录树中的文件和目录。通过结合-exec选项,可以使用rm或rmdir命令删除目录及其下的内容。
    命令格式:find 目录名 -type d -exec rm -r {} +
    示例:find /path/to/directory -type d -exec rm -r {} +

    4. 可视化文件管理器删除目录:
    Linux中的可视化文件管理器(如Nautilus、Dolphin等)可提供直观的图形界面,可以通过鼠标右键点击目录并选择“删除”来删除目录及其内容。

    总结:
    无论使用哪种方法删除目录,都需要注意执行命令前进行确认,以免意外删除重要数据。在删除目录时,建议先备份重要数据或确认目录内不包含重要文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部